Abstract

The invention relates to means for reducing the spread of shots in a weapon system in which the shots are fired from the weapon in a ballistic trajectory from a launching device towards a target. It comprises means for measuring the position of the target, means for measuring the muzzle velocity of the ammunition unit, and, in one embodiment, also means for measuring the actual trajectory parameters of the ammunition unit (shell, projectile or the like), for instance the reduction of velocity in a specific trajectory distance. In response to these values the impact point is predicted. A braking command is transmitted to the ammunition unit via a radio line in response to the difference between the actual position of the target and the predicted impact point for braking the velocity of the ammunition unit in order to improve the hit probability. The braking means preferably comprises a plurality of braking flaps distributed about the periphery of the ammunition unit. Normally the braking flaps are retracted but they can be activated into a protruding position by an actuating device.
